What is NP29Stub.dll?

NP29Stub.dll is part of HeadlineAlley Plugin Stub and developed by HeadlineAlley according to the NP29Stub.dll version information.

NP29Stub.dll's description is "HeadlineAlley Plugin Stub for 32-bit Windows"

NP29Stub.dll is usually located in the 'c:\Program Files\HeadlineAlley_29\bar\1.bin\' folder.

None of the anti-virus scanners at VirusTotal reports anything malicious about NP29Stub.dll.
